1/18/2020 Over the past two summers, Troop 13 has participated in an invasive species control effort lead by Scout John Foong from Troop 159. For its contributions, Troop 13 was awarded an Unit Hornaday Award. This Hornaday conservation award was named after Dr. William T. Hornaday, an American zoologist, ecologist, and conservationist.
